How We Choose Healthy Ferns for Shade Projects
When you shop wholesale garden plants for shade, start with the root system, not the fronds. We ship Giant Ostrich Fern bare-root plants, so you can inspect the crown and roots clearly before planting.
How to choose the right wholesale garden plants?
Choose ferns with firm crowns, fresh-looking roots, and no sour smell or mushy sections. On Giant Ostrich Fern, we want roots that look hydrated and fibrous, because this fern spreads from underground growth and fills in shade beds over time.
Look, top growth can fool you. A fern with flashy fronds but weak roots will stall fast in a commercial install or a home foundation bed.
What we check in bare-root fern quality
- Firm crown: The crown should feel solid, not soft or collapsed.
- Healthy roots: Roots should look intact and branching, not dried to threads.
- Clean structure: We avoid broken crowns and badly split root masses.
- Correct fit for site: Giant Ostrich Fern performs best in shade with moisture-retentive, light soil amended with organic matter.

Planning a shade installation
- Map the shade: Check morning and afternoon light before you place each fern.
- Prepare the bed: Work in slightly decaying organic matter to hold moisture.
- Space for maturity: Give Giant Ostrich Fern room for its 3-foot spread.
- Group in drifts: Massing creates a cleaner look than scattered singles.

Which fern is best if I need height in a shaded planting?
The tallest pick here is Fiddlehead Fern. Its description notes fronds reaching about 4 feet by mid-summer, with large plume-shaped fronds up to 5 feet. Standard Ostrich Fern also grows much taller than Giant Ostrich Fern, often reaching 3-6 feet with a 3-5 foot spread. If you are trying to buy garden plants online for a shaded border and want a shorter edge, Giant Ostrich Fern stays under 3 feet.
Which fern works best for tight spaces or rocky shade?
Walking Fern is the clear choice for small, shaded spots. It stays under 12 inches tall, spreads up to about 1 foot, and performs best in full shade with rocky or crevice-style planting areas. Its glossy, leathery fronds are much smaller than the broad clumps you get from Lady Fern or Ostrich Fern. Keep in mind that it is not a good fit for hot, exposed sites.
What should I expect from Giant Ostrich Fern at maturity?
Giant Ostrich Fern matures under 3 feet tall, with fronds up to 3 feet long and about a 3-foot spread. We like it for borders, foundations, and shaded understory areas where you want feather-like texture but not a 5-foot wall of foliage. The olive green fronds can show a silver sheen underneath in hotter months. It ships bare-root and is listed for planting zones 3-7.
Which fern is best for erosion control or filling a wider area?
Ostrich Fern and Lady Fern are the strongest choices when you need coverage. Ostrich Fern forms dense root systems that help stabilize soil on slopes and streambanks, while Lady Fern spreads 3 to 7 feet and grows fast enough to fill shaded borders.
